Output 18b50aedf0759e9722329ff2276c06aa1860b290f63a0c5dfcbc93b6a1a5652d:0

value
518181
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a0cbe8ea7730b5c5b4e7fc29e0a344c54a340db4 OP_EQUAL
address
3GMEK94dZCketX7n943uYGkvm95ubYP1dp
transaction
18b50aedf0759e9722329ff2276c06aa1860b290f63a0c5dfcbc93b6a1a5652d
spent
true